Will Fiji’s rain alert dampen tourism plans?

Fiji, known for its picturesque landscapes and vibrant tourism industry, is currently under a heavy rain alert that could significantly impact travel plans across the nation. The Nadi Weather Office has reported a weak trough of low pressure lingering over the Fiji Group, with another trough approaching from the northwest. This weather pattern is expected to bring considerable rainfall and potential disruptions from today through Friday.

The forecast predicts cloudy periods accompanied by showers and isolated thunderstorms, primarily affecting regions like Vanua Levu, Taveuni, and nearby smaller islands, as well as the eastern and interior parts of Viti Levu. The Yasawa Group, along with the Lau and Lomaiviti Group, are also expected to experience similar weather conditions.

This sudden shift in weather raises concerns for Fiji’s tourism sector, as the islands brace for possible flash floods, particularly in low-lying and flood-prone areas. Fiji’s appeal as a tourist destination largely hinges on its idyllic weather and outdoor activities, making this rain alert a significant hurdle for both tourists and service providers.

The impact on tourism could be multifaceted. Outdoor activities, which are a major draw for the islands, may be curtailed or canceled due to safety concerns. This includes water-based activities like snorkeling, diving, and boat tours, as well as land-based adventures such as hiking and exploration of the islands’ lush landscapes. Accommodation providers and tour operators are likely to face cancellations or rescheduling requests, leading to logistical challenges and potential financial losses.

Moreover, the heavy rain could lead to transportation disruptions, affecting both international travelers trying to reach the islands and those moving between locations within Fiji. This weather alert necessitates extra caution and preparedness among travelers and residents alike.

Tourists planning to visit Fiji during this period are advised to stay updated with the latest weather reports and travel advisories. They should also consider flexible travel plans and prepare for possible changes to their itineraries.

This rain alert serves as a reminder of the vulnerability of island nations like Fiji to changing weather patterns, and the direct impact such changes can have on their crucial tourism industries.
